Key Features I Looked For
1. Multi-Device Connectivity
The main reason I chose a Bluetooth transmitter was for its ability to pair with two or more devices at once. Some transmitters only support one connection at a time, which wasn’t suitable for my use. I made sure the product explicitly stated support for dual or multiple device pairing.
2. Bluetooth Version and Range
I checked the Bluetooth version — newer versions like 5.0 offer better range, faster pairing, and improved stability. A longer range (usually around 30 feet or more) was important for me because I like moving around while listening.
3. Audio Quality and Codec Support
Sound quality matters a lot, so I looked for transmitters supporting advanced codecs like aptX, aptX Low Latency, or AAC. These codecs help reduce audio lag and improve sound fidelity, especially when watching videos or gaming.
4. Latency and Syncing
Latency can ruin the experience if audio is out of sync with video. I found that transmitters labeled “Low Latency” or supporting aptX Low Latency codec made a big difference. This was a must-have feature for me since I use it with my TV.
5. Battery Life or Power Source
Depending on where I planned to use the transmitter, I considered whether it had a built-in rechargeable battery or needed to be plugged in. For portable use, battery life was important, but for home setups, a plug-in transmitter worked fine.
6. Compatibility
I ensured the transmitter was compatible with my devices — TVs, smartphones, laptops, and headphones. Some transmitters support only specific input types like 3.5mm AUX, RCA, or optical audio, so matching these with my devices was crucial.
